I have an 08 fatty with lots done to it. The problem were having if the bike sits for a few days the battery dies. We have tried to see if anything is drawing off battery when idle but cant find anything. My dealer has put 9 batteries in all done by warranty any ideas what the issue might be cause my dealer cant find it. Thanks
I would first eliminate the battery. Leave the battery sit for a few days disconnected and see if it loses charge.
Second thing is disconnect pos side of battery and put an amp meter in series with battery with the bike off, should see a very small draw, I believe its only milliamps.
If your getting a large draw, start unplugging stuff until you narrow it down.
